#!/usr/bin/env python
from prometheus_client import start_http_server, Gauge
from time import sleep, mktime
from dateutil import parser
import sys
import os
import json
import subprocess
HTTP_PORT = 9401
BACKUP_DIRECTORY = '/srv/backup'
INTERVAL = 30 * 60 # seconds
total_chunks = Gauge('borg_repository_total_chunks', 'Number of chunks', ['name'])
total_csize = Gauge('borg_repository_total_csize', 'Total compressed and encrypted size of all chunks multiplied with their reference counts', ['name'])
total_size = Gauge('borg_repository_total_size', 'Total uncompressed size of all chunks multiplied with their reference counts', ['name'])
total_unique_chunks = Gauge('borg_repository_total_unique_chunks', 'Number of unique chunks', ['name'])
unique_csize = Gauge('borg_repository_unique_csize', 'Compressed and encrypted size of all chunks', ['name'])
unique_size = Gauge('borg_repository_unique_size', 'Uncompressed size of all chunks', ['name'])
last_modified = Gauge('borg_repository_last_modified', 'Last modified UNIX timestamp', ['name'])
if __name__ == '__main__':
if len(sys.argv) == 2:
BACKUP_DIRECTORY = sys.argv[1]
elif len(sys.argv) > 2:
sys.exit("Invalid number of arguments. Usage: ./prometheus-borgbackup-exporter [backup-directory]")
print("Backup directory is: {}".format(BACKUP_DIRECTORY))
# Serve metrics over HTTP.
print("Starting prometheus-orgbackup-exporter on port",
"{}...".format(HTTP_PORT), end='')
start_http_server(HTTP_PORT)
print(" OK.")
while True:
print('=' * 72)
entries = []
try:
print("> Scanning {} for borg repositories...".format(BACKUP_DIRECTORY), end='')
entries = os.scandir(BACKUP_DIRECTORY)
print(" OK")
except Exception as e:
print(" Error: {}".format(e))
for entry in entries:
if not entry.is_dir():
print(">> Ignoring {} since it is not a directory.".format(entry.name))
elif entry.name[0] == '.':
print(">> Ignoring {} since it is a dot directory.".format(entry.name))
else:
repository_name = entry.name
repository_path = entry.path
try:
print(">> Querying borg for {}...".format(repository_name), end='')
env = os.environ
env["BORG_UNKNOWN_UNENCRYPTED_REPO_ACCESS_IS_OK"] = "yes"
raw_borg_json = subprocess.check_output(['borg', 'info', '--json', repository_path], env=env)
info = json.loads(raw_borg_json)
stats = info['cache']['stats']
total_chunks.labels(repository_name).set(stats['total_chunks'])
total_csize.labels(repository_name).set(stats['total_csize'])
total_size.labels(repository_name).set(stats['total_size'])
total_unique_chunks.labels(repository_name).set(stats['total_unique_chunks'])
unique_csize.labels(repository_name).set(stats['unique_csize'])
unique_size.labels(repository_name).set(stats['unique_size'])
last_modified.labels(repository_name).set(
mktime(parser.parse(info['repository']['last_modified']).timetuple()))
print(" OK")
except Exception as e:
print(" Error: {}".format(e))
print("> Waiting for next iteration - sleeping for {} seconds.".format(INTERVAL))
sleep(INTERVAL)
